I have been using FBA (not PiFBA through RetroArch actually; check the ES_systems.cfg, there are two options) and getting some light ROMs to work.
Can you show us your ES_systems.cfg file content regarding NeoGeo and FBA?

Also, right after you fail to execute a ROM, when it takes you back to the frontend, press F4 to get out to the command line and check what was printed out just before. It might help us in determining what is the issue.